The Cello Sherpa Podcast Host, Joel Dallow, interviews Brant Taylor, who has been a member of the Chicago Symphony Orchestra cello section since 1998. He is also a member of the faculty at DePaul University's School of Music. They talk about his journey through chamber music followed by his incredible early success in multiple orchestra auditions and Brant also shares details about his teaching style and philosophy.
